Saving Time and Money with Smart Accessories for Your 2.5 Ton Mini Excavator

  1. Hydraulic Grips:
  2. Explanation: Hydraulic grips provide precise control over the bucket's opening and closing, ensuring accurate material handling. They are particularly useful for delicate tasks, reducing waste and saving time by preventing overloading.
  3. Example: Consider a case where a construction site is handling gravel. With hydraulic grips, the operator can load gravel with minimal spillage. This reduces the need for frequent adjustments, saving time and materials.
  4. Scenario: If you're working on a site where precision is crucial, such as placing concrete blocks, hydraulic grips can ensure each piece is loaded exactly where needed, preventing delays.
  5. Boom Extensions:
  6. Explanation: Extendable booms increase reach, making it easier to load materials from higher places. This accessory is ideal for construction sites where materials are stacked on elevated platforms.
  7. Example: Boom extensions can significantly reduce the need for multiple trips to lower materials. For instance, if you need to load materials from a 10-meter platform, boom extensions can do the job in one go, saving time and effort.
  8. Scenario: On a site with high overhead obstacles, boom extensions can help load materials efficiently, reducing the time spent maneuvering the excavator.
  9. Hydraulic Cutters:
  10. Explanation: Hydraulic cutters are powerful for cutting through tough materials like asphalt or concrete. They enhance productivity, reducing the time needed for demolition and minimizing the need for additional machinery.
  11. Example: A hydraulic cutter can demolish a 100 cubic meter area from 4 hours to just 2 hours. This saves precious time and ensures that your project stays on schedule.
  12. Scenario: In a construction environment where demolition is a critical task, hydraulic cutters can be a gamechanger, allowing you to complete the task quickly and efficiently.
  13. Swiveling Buckets:
  14. Explanation: Swiveling buckets allow the excavator to pivot, making it easier to load and unload materials. This accessory improves maneuverability, especially in tight spaces, and reduces the need for frequent turns, saving time.
  15. Example: When loading materials in tight spaces, swiveling buckets can make the work more efficient. For instance, if youre loading materials on a narrow site, swiveling buckets can help you pivot the bucket without moving the entire excavator.
  16. Scenario: Swiveling buckets are particularly useful when dealing with limited space, such as in confined areas or around obstacles.
  17. Quick Couplers:
  18. Explanation: These connectors allow for rapid attachment and detachment of equipment, such as hydraulic grabs or cutters. Quick couplers reduce downtime and increase operational efficiency, saving both time and labor costs.
  19. Example: Quick couplers can save you significant time by allowing quick changes between different tools. For instance, if you need to switch from a hydraulic grab to a cutter, the time saved can be substantial.
  20. Scenario: Quick couplers are invaluable for projects that require frequent changes in tools. By reducing the time spent switching between equipment, you can stay focused on the task at hand without wasting precious time.

How Smart Accessories Save Time

Smart accessories significantly streamline tasks, reducing the time needed to complete them. Hydraulic grips, for instance, ensure materials are loaded precisely, minimizing waste and reducing the need for adjustments. Boom extensions allow operators to reach materials from higher platforms in one go, saving multiple trips and time. Hydraulic cutters can demolish large areas quickly, reducing the need for manual labor, and swiveling buckets make loading and unloading materials more efficient, especially in tight spaces. Quick couplers reduce downtime by allowing faster attachment and detachment of equipment, further enhancing operational efficiency.

Enhancing Safety with Advanced Accessories

Safety is a vital aspect of any construction project, and smart accessories can significantly improve worker protection. Features like overload protection in hydraulic grips prevent accidents by stopping the excavator if it tries to lift too much. Environmental safety features, such as low-noise hydraulic systems, reduce stress for workers.


Tips for Selecting the Best Smart Accessories

When choosing smart accessories, consider the specific needs of your project. For example, if youre working on a construction site, boom extensions and hydraulic grips might be essential. If youre demolishing, hydraulic cutters and quick couplers would be more beneficial. Here are a few criteria for assessing the quality and compatibility of accessories:
- Durability: Look for accessories that are built to withstand heavy use.
- Compatibility: Ensure the accessory is compatible with your excavator model.
- Ease of Service: Consider accessories that are easy to service or replace.
- Testing: Test the accessories in a controlled environment to ensure they meet your needs.
